While auditing Fernwick's batch email digest scheduler, we found the CI job pinning an outdated cron image, which silently skipped the 02:00 UTC window on month boundaries. We rebuilt the scheduler container with the corrected timezone base layer and re-ran the full pipeline twice to confirm deterministic triggering. For verification, the trace token from the passing run appears below.

build token for tajeg-bajep: htk14_409ba9df6b8acb

- [ ] Session-token refresh bug (Quillgate auth service): confirm fix for tokens refreshing past expiry window is deployed to all regions. Verify regression test covers the double-refresh race. Check no stale tokens remain in the Dunmore cache tier. Blocker for release 4.2. Do not ship without written confirmation from the accountable engineer named below.

approver of tawip-bagap = Holdor Silath

Subject: Next Year's Headcount — Summary

Board: headcount plan is final pending sign-off. Net add of 15 roles, all in the Tarrow Bay product group. No backfills in operations. Savings offset roughly 60% of the increase. Full model available on request. One further note follows below.

confidential, yafof-tawef: The finance team signed off on a budget of $34.3 million for Project Zorox. The renewal with Aldethax Freight closes at $12.7 million a year, 10 percent below the last contract.

Welcome to the dedupe corner of Mossfield! Our matcher scores customer records on name, normalized address, and fuzzy email similarity, then queues anything above 0.85 for auto-merge. When reviewing PRs here, watch for changes to the scoring weights — they're deceptively easy to break and the tests don't cover every locale. Golden fixtures live in the matcher-fixtures folder. The scoring rationale and tuning history are written up on the internal page below.

runbook for yahop-hawif: https://confluence.zemvarlabs.internal/pages/pages/browse/c89f8afc